What Does "Vertically Integrated" Really Mean?

Vertical integration means that a single manufacturer controls multiple stages of production — from die design and tool fabrication to stamping, welding, surface treatment (powder coating), and final assembly. The Hidden Risks of Fragmented Sourcing

Traditional sourcing models often involve separate vendors for dies, stamping, and finishing. Each handoff creates potential points of failure:

  • Dimensional drift — When the die maker and the stamper are different companies, subtle deviations in tooling can cause parts that fall outside specification.
  • Schedule conflicts — A delay at one vendor cascades to the next, and no single party is accountable for the overall timeline.
  • Quality disputes — When a part fails inspection, the die maker blames the stamper, and vice versa. Resolving these disputes costs time and money.
  • Hidden logistics costs — Shipping work-in-progress between multiple facilities adds freight, handling, and administrative overhead.
